title: Get nested value in object based on array of keys

Gets the target value in a nested JSON object, based on the `keys` array.
- Compare the keys you want in the nested JSON object as an `Array`.
- Use `Array.prototype.reduce()` to get the values in the nested JSON object one by one.
- If the key exists in the object, return the target value, otherwise return `null`.
```js
const deepGet = (obj, keys) =>
keys.reduce(
(xs, x) => (xs && xs[x] !== null && xs[x] !== undefined ? xs[x] : null),
obj
);
```
```js
let index = 2;
const data = {
foo: {
foz: [1, 2, 3],
bar: {
baz: ['a', 'b', 'c']
}
}
};
deepGet(data, ['foo', 'foz', index]); // get 3
deepGet(data, ['foo', 'bar', 'baz', 8, 'foz']); // null
```
